Advertisement

使用C#在Excel和Word中进行Visual Studio Tools for Office编程

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本课程专注于教授如何利用C#语言通过Visual Studio Tools for Office开发Excel与Word应用插件,涵盖宏自动化、文档操作及数据处理等内容。 版权 对《Visual Studio Tools for Office》的赞誉 Microsoft .NET Development系列丛书 本系列书目介绍 作者简介 序言 前言 致谢 第一部分 VSTO入门 第1章 办公室编程导论 为什么进行办公室编程? 办公对象模型 属性、方法和事件 Office 主要互操作程序集(PIAs) 结论 第2章 办公室解决方案介绍 三种基本的办公室解决方案模式 自动化执行文件 添加项 文档后端代码 结论 第二部分 .NET中的办公室编程 第三章 Excel编程入门 定制Excel的方法有哪些? 编写用户定义函数 Excel对象模型简介 结论 第四章 处理Excel事件 Excel对象模型中的事件处理程序 Visual Studio 2005 Tools for Office 中的事件处理程序 结论 第五章 操作Excel对象 应用对象操作 工作簿集合的操作 单个工作簿的操作 工作表、图表和页面集合的操作 文档属性的工作方式 窗口集合与窗口对象的操作 名称集合作用及名称物体使用技巧 工作表物件的应用方法 范围物件的处理 特殊Excel问题 结论 第六章 Word编程入门 定制Word的方法有哪些? 研究服务程序编写 Word对象模型简介 结论 第七章 处理Word事件 Word 对象模型中的事件处理程序 Visual Studio Tools for Office 中的事件处理程序 结论 第八章 操作Word文档和模板等 应用对象操作方法 对话框物件的操作技巧 窗口操作入门 模版工作方式概述 文件操作相关知识介绍 单个文档的工作细节讲解 范围物件的使用指导 书签与表格的操作详解 结论 第九章 Outlook编程导论 定制Outlook的方式有哪些? Outlook 对象模型简介 协作数据对象初步了解 结论 第十章 处理Outlook事件 在Outlook对象模型中发生的事件处理程序介绍 应用程序级别事件概述 项目级别的事件描述 其他类型的事件解释 结论 第十一章 操作Office Outlook物件 应用物件操作指南 探索器和检查者集合的操作技巧 Explorer 对象的使用方法 Inspector 对象的工作方式详解 命名空间对象的应用说明 MAPI 文件夹物件的处理介绍 项目集合作用及常用属性、方法概述 Outlook相关问题解析 结论 第十二章 InfoPath简介 InfoPath是什么? 入门指南 表单安全性知识讲解 编程InfoPath的方法概览 数据源事件详解 表单事件、 属性和方法综述 结论 第三部分 VSTO中的办公室编程 第十三章 VSTO 编程模型介绍 VSTO的编程模型概述 Word 和 Excel 对象扩展功能简介 动态控件使用指南 高级主题: 动态宿主项目处理技巧 查看生成代码的方法指导 Word和Excel对象模型的延伸内容讲解 结论 第十四章 在 VSTO 中 使用 Windows Forms 控件 介绍Windows Forms控件在VSTO中的应用方法 将Windows Forms 控制添加到文档中 编写控制后的代码指南 Windows Forms 控件托管架构简介 由 OLEObject 或 OLEControl 合并的属性 运行时添加控件的方法 结论 第十五章 使用操作面板 介绍操作面板的功能和使用场景 工作于 ActionsPane 控制器的操作方法指导 结论 第十六章 VSTO 中 的智能标记处理技巧 智能标签简介 创建文档级别的智能标签(VSTO)指南 应用级别智能标签的创建方法概述 结论 第十七章 使用VSTO进行数据编程 使用VSTO 创建一个具有绑定功能的数据定制电子表格 利用VSTO 创建一个具有绑定功能的Word 文档 关于DataSet、适配器和源的信息介绍 另一种用于创建有绑定能力的工作表的方法技巧 在 Data Island 中 缓存 数据的手法指导 高级 ADO.NET 绑定: 看看幕后发生了什么 与宿主项目和控件有关的绑定相关扩展功能讲解 结论 第十八章 服务器数据场景 使用服务器填充文档中的数据方法介绍 使用 ServerDocument 和 ASP. NET 的技巧分享 一个方便客户端使用的ServerDocument 工具 ServerDocument 对象模型概述 结论 第十九章 .NET代码安全 代码访问安全性与角色基础安全性对比 .NET 中的代码访问安全性详解 位置, 重要性以及强名称讲解 发布证书的信息介绍 信赖文档的方法指导 部署策略到用户计算机上的技巧分享 结论 第二十章 部署指南 VSTO 安装前需要准备什么? 将解决方案部署到公司内部网络共享目录或网站上方法简介 本地机器安装,无需使用部署清单的步骤说明 修改清单文件的方法介绍

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使C#ExcelWordVisual Studio Tools for Office
    优质
    本课程专注于教授如何利用C#语言通过Visual Studio Tools for Office开发Excel与Word应用插件,涵盖宏自动化、文档操作及数据处理等内容。 版权 对《Visual Studio Tools for Office》的赞誉 Microsoft .NET Development系列丛书 本系列书目介绍 作者简介 序言 前言 致谢 第一部分 VSTO入门 第1章 办公室编程导论 为什么进行办公室编程? 办公对象模型 属性、方法和事件 Office 主要互操作程序集(PIAs) 结论 第2章 办公室解决方案介绍 三种基本的办公室解决方案模式 自动化执行文件 添加项 文档后端代码 结论 第二部分 .NET中的办公室编程 第三章 Excel编程入门 定制Excel的方法有哪些? 编写用户定义函数 Excel对象模型简介 结论 第四章 处理Excel事件 Excel对象模型中的事件处理程序 Visual Studio 2005 Tools for Office 中的事件处理程序 结论 第五章 操作Excel对象 应用对象操作 工作簿集合的操作 单个工作簿的操作 工作表、图表和页面集合的操作 文档属性的工作方式 窗口集合与窗口对象的操作 名称集合作用及名称物体使用技巧 工作表物件的应用方法 范围物件的处理 特殊Excel问题 结论 第六章 Word编程入门 定制Word的方法有哪些? 研究服务程序编写 Word对象模型简介 结论 第七章 处理Word事件 Word 对象模型中的事件处理程序 Visual Studio Tools for Office 中的事件处理程序 结论 第八章 操作Word文档和模板等 应用对象操作方法 对话框物件的操作技巧 窗口操作入门 模版工作方式概述 文件操作相关知识介绍 单个文档的工作细节讲解 范围物件的使用指导 书签与表格的操作详解 结论 第九章 Outlook编程导论 定制Outlook的方式有哪些? Outlook 对象模型简介 协作数据对象初步了解 结论 第十章 处理Outlook事件 在Outlook对象模型中发生的事件处理程序介绍 应用程序级别事件概述 项目级别的事件描述 其他类型的事件解释 结论 第十一章 操作Office Outlook物件 应用物件操作指南 探索器和检查者集合的操作技巧 Explorer 对象的使用方法 Inspector 对象的工作方式详解 命名空间对象的应用说明 MAPI 文件夹物件的处理介绍 项目集合作用及常用属性、方法概述 Outlook相关问题解析 结论 第十二章 InfoPath简介 InfoPath是什么? 入门指南 表单安全性知识讲解 编程InfoPath的方法概览 数据源事件详解 表单事件、 属性和方法综述 结论 第三部分 VSTO中的办公室编程 第十三章 VSTO 编程模型介绍 VSTO的编程模型概述 Word 和 Excel 对象扩展功能简介 动态控件使用指南 高级主题: 动态宿主项目处理技巧 查看生成代码的方法指导 Word和Excel对象模型的延伸内容讲解 结论 第十四章 在 VSTO 中 使用 Windows Forms 控件 介绍Windows Forms控件在VSTO中的应用方法 将Windows Forms 控制添加到文档中 编写控制后的代码指南 Windows Forms 控件托管架构简介 由 OLEObject 或 OLEControl 合并的属性 运行时添加控件的方法 结论 第十五章 使用操作面板 介绍操作面板的功能和使用场景 工作于 ActionsPane 控制器的操作方法指导 结论 第十六章 VSTO 中 的智能标记处理技巧 智能标签简介 创建文档级别的智能标签(VSTO)指南 应用级别智能标签的创建方法概述 结论 第十七章 使用VSTO进行数据编程 使用VSTO 创建一个具有绑定功能的数据定制电子表格 利用VSTO 创建一个具有绑定功能的Word 文档 关于DataSet、适配器和源的信息介绍 另一种用于创建有绑定能力的工作表的方法技巧 在 Data Island 中 缓存 数据的手法指导 高级 ADO.NET 绑定: 看看幕后发生了什么 与宿主项目和控件有关的绑定相关扩展功能讲解 结论 第十八章 服务器数据场景 使用服务器填充文档中的数据方法介绍 使用 ServerDocument 和 ASP. NET 的技巧分享 一个方便客户端使用的ServerDocument 工具 ServerDocument 对象模型概述 结论 第十九章 .NET代码安全 代码访问安全性与角色基础安全性对比 .NET 中的代码访问安全性详解 位置, 重要性以及强名称讲解 发布证书的信息介绍 信赖文档的方法指导 部署策略到用户计算机上的技巧分享 结论 第二十章 部署指南 VSTO 安装前需要准备什么? 将解决方案部署到公司内部网络共享目录或网站上方法简介 本地机器安装,无需使用部署清单的步骤说明 修改清单文件的方法介绍
  • 【电子书】使C#ExcelWord操作的Office工具-for-Visual-Studio详解
    优质
    本书深入浅出地讲解了如何利用C#编程语言在Microsoft Visual Studio环境下,实现对Excel和Word文档的操作与管理。适合希望提升自动化办公效率的开发者阅读。 ### Visual Studio Tools for Office (VSTO) 使用 C# 开发 Office 应用程序 #### 知识点一:VSTO 概述 - **定义**:Visual Studio Tools for Office (VSTO) 是 Microsoft 提供的一个开发工具集,它允许开发者使用 .NET Framework 和 Visual Studio IDE 来创建针对 Microsoft Office 的定制应用程序。 - **应用场景**:适用于希望利用 Excel、Word、Outlook 和 InfoPath 等 Office 组件进行自定义开发的场景。 - **特点**: - 支持 C# 和 Visual Basic .NET 编程语言。 - 可以创建 Office 插件或智能文档。 - 提供了丰富的 API,可以方便地访问 Office 文档的数据和结构。 #### 知识点二:VSTO 的历史与版本 - **发布日期**:本书出版于 2005 年 9 月 8 日,涵盖了 VSTO 2005 版本的功能。 - **版本**:随着 Office 版本的更新,VSTO 也有相应的更新版本,例如 VSTO 2003、VSTO 2005 等。 - **兼容性**:每个版本的 VSTO 都支持对应的 Office 版本,如 VSTO 2005 支持 Office 2003。 #### 知识点三:VSTO 的核心功能 - **Office 插件开发**:开发者可以为 Excel、Word 等 Office 应用创建插件,这些插件可以提供额外的功能,如自动化任务、自定义用户界面等。 - **智能文档**:VSTO 允许创建智能文档,即带有嵌入式代码的文档,这些文档可以在打开时执行特定的任务或响应用户的操作。 - **Office 文档操作**:VSTO 提供了丰富的 API,使得开发者可以直接在代码中操作 Office 文档的内容和格式。 #### 知识点四:使用 C# 进行开发 - **编程语言选择**:本书重点介绍了如何使用 C# 进行开发,C# 是一种现代的面向对象的语言,非常适合进行复杂的应用程序开发。 - **代码示例**:书中提供了大量的 C# 代码示例,这些示例可以帮助读者更好地理解如何利用 VSTO 创建实际的 Office 解决方案。 - **案例分析**:通过实际案例,例如在 Excel 中创建复杂的报表、在 Word 中自动化文档生成等,深入讲解了如何将 VSTO 的功能应用于实际工作中。 #### 知识点五:专业评价 - **权威性**:本书由 Eric Carter 和 Eric Lippert 合著,这两位作者都是该领域的专家,因此本书被认为是关于 VSTO 的权威指南。 - **实用性**:本书不仅涵盖了理论知识,还包含了大量实用的代码示例和技术细节,非常适合那些希望快速上手并解决问题的专业开发者。 - **全面性**:从基本概念到高级主题,从 Excel 到 InfoPath,本书几乎涵盖了所有关于 VSTO 的知识领域,是一本非常全面的参考书籍。 #### 知识点六:社区反馈 - **开发者社区的认可**:多位来自微软的专家对本书给予了高度评价,认为它是学习 VSTO 的宝贵资源。 - **实践价值**:书中提供的不仅仅是理论知识,还有许多可以直接应用于实践中的技巧和建议。 - **适用人群**:无论是初学者还是经验丰富的开发者,都可以从这本书中获得有价值的信息。 #### 结论 《Visual Studio Tools for Office Using C# with Excel, Word, Outlook and InfoPath》是一本非常全面且实用的指南,它不仅深入浅出地介绍了 VSTO 的各个方面,而且还提供了大量的实例和代码片段。对于想要使用 C# 开发 Office 应用程序的开发者来说,这是一本不可或缺的参考书。无论你是新手还是已经有多年经验的专业人士,都能从这本书中获益良多。
  • Microsoft Visual Studio Tools for Office Runtime 2010
    优质
    Microsoft Visual Studio Tools for Office Runtime 2010是微软推出的运行时环境,支持基于该工具开发的Office应用程序执行,无需Visual Studio即可使用。 Microsoft Visual Studio Tools for Office Runtime 2010是一款由微软开发的工具,用于支持在办公软件环境中创建、部署和运行基于Visual Studio的应用程序。它允许开发者利用.NET框架来增强Microsoft Office应用程序的功能,并提供了一系列功能和服务以简化这一过程。
  • Microsoft Visual Studio 2010 Tools for Office时更新
    优质
    Microsoft Visual Studio 2010 Tools for Office 运行时更新提供了必要的文件和组件,使开发的应用程序能够在没有安装Visual Studio环境的计算机上正常运行。 这是一个针对Office工具的更新包,可以解决Win10更新失败的问题。
  • Microsoft Visual Studio 2010 Tools for Office Runtime (.zip)
    优质
    Microsoft Visual Studio 2010 Tools for Office Runtime (.zip)提供了运行基于VS 2010开发的Office解决方案所需的环境,包括必需的库和组件。 Microsoft Visual Studio 2010 Tools for Office Runtime(VSTO)是微软为开发者提供的一款重要工具。它允许程序员利用Visual Studio 2010集成开发环境(IDE),创建、调试和部署针对Microsoft Office系统的解决方案,包括Excel、Word、PowerPoint等应用程序的定制化插件和宏。 此Runtime库是运行由VSTO构建的解决方案所必需的组件,确保用户能够在没有完整安装Visual Studio的情况下运行这些应用程序。在VSTO中,开发人员可以使用.NET Framework和Office Primary Interop Assemblies(PIAs)来与Office应用程序进行交互,并实现功能增强、自动化任务和自定义UI。 压缩包中的核心文件`vstor_redist.exe`是Visual Studio 2010 Tools for Office Runtime的 redistributable 安装程序,用于在目标计算机上安装运行时环境。对于那些需要在没有安装Visual Studio的机器上运行由VSTO开发的Office解决方案的用户而言,这个文件至关重要。 VSTO提供了多种级别的定制能力: - 外接程序(Add-ins):可以在Office应用程序启动时加载,并为用户提供全局性的功能扩展。 - 文档级别定制:允许开发者修改特定文档的外观和行为,如自定义菜单、工具栏和 Ribbon 用户界面。 - VBA(Visual Basic for Applications)集成:VSTO可以与已有的VBA宏无缝协作并扩展其功能。 - 范围内的定制:在Word和Excel中,可以对选定的文本或单元格进行特定的定制操作。 开发过程中,VSTO还支持代码自动完成、调试工具以及丰富的设计界面。这使得开发过程更为高效直观,并且VSTO项目能够利用Visual Studio的版本控制与团队协作功能以方便多人协同开发。 总的来说,Microsoft Visual Studio 2010 Tools for Office Runtime是实现高效和功能丰富Office应用程序不可或缺的工具集。它通过提供强大的开发环境和运行时支持帮助开发者充分利用.NET Framework的力量,并实现在Office应用中的深度集成。`vstor_redist.exe`作为其关键组件,在部署与执行VSTO解决方案的过程中扮演着重要角色。对于需要在Office环境中实现定制化功能的企业或个人,VSTO无疑提供了强大且灵活的解决方案。
  • Visual Studio Tools for Office 2007 PDF版本(无水印)
    优质
    《Visual Studio Tools for Office 2007》PDF版是一本无水印的专业技术书籍,专注于指导开发者利用VS2007工具为Office应用程序开发解决方案。 Visual Studio Tools for Office 2007 英文无水印pdf,所有页面使用FoxitReader和PDF-XChangeViewer测试均可正常打开。本资源来源于网络,如涉及侵权,请联系上传者删除。重申一次,若存在版权问题,请告知上传者以便处理。
  • Windows系统使PyCharmVisual StudioPython起步
    优质
    本教程旨在为初学者介绍如何在Windows操作系统上安装并配置PyCharm与Visual Studio Code,并利用这两个流行的IDE开始学习和实践Python编程。 在Windows上搭建Python开发环境首先需要去Python官网下载安装包。进入Downloads标签页后即可找到所需版本进行下载。Python的安装过程非常人性化,没有复杂的配置步骤,只需按照向导提示点击“下一步”,直到完成。 有许多优秀的Python集成开发环境(IDE),这里介绍几款我个人常用的: - PyCharm - VIM - Eclipse with PyDev - Sublime Text - Komodo Edit - PyScripter 这些工具各有特点和优势,可以根据个人偏好选择使用。
  • Qt Visual Studio Tools for VS2017
    优质
    Qt Visual Studio Tools for VS2017 是一款专为Visual Studio 2017设计的插件,它帮助开发者在VS环境中更高效地使用Qt进行跨平台应用程序开发。 Qt Visual Studio Tools VS2017 Qt Visual Studio Tools VS2017 Qt Visual Studio Tools VS2017
  • Python Tools for Visual Studio 2.1.1
    优质
    Python Tools for Visual Studio 2.1.1是一款专为Visual Studio设计的插件,它支持Python开发环境,提供智能感知、代码导航和调试等功能,极大地提升了开发者的工作效率。 Python Tools for Visual Studio(PTVS)是一款可在Visual Studio环境下运行的Python插件。它支持CPython、IronPython、Jython和PyPy等多种Python实现方式,并提供高级编辑功能,包括IntelliSense智能感知、多语言支持、内置REPL窗口以及调试和分析工具等。
  • 使C#Office PIAExcel操作(Interop.Microsoft.Office.Interop.Excel)
    优质
    本教程介绍如何利用C#结合Office Primary Interop Assemblies (PIA)对Excel工作簿进行高效编程,涵盖基本操作如读取、写入及数据处理。 使用C#并通过Office PIA(程序集互操作)以及 Interop.Microsoft.Office.Interop.Excel 来操作Excel文件时,可以支持多种版本的 Office (包括2000, 2003, 2007 和 2010)。这些功能涵盖了设置单元格值、边框样式、颜色,字体大小和对齐方式等;同时还可以调整行与列的高度以及宽度,并进行合并单元格的操作。此外,调用Excel的打印预览也是可以实现的功能之一。最后,在完成操作后记得使用ReleaseComObject 和 GC.Collect() 来释放相关对象以避免内存泄漏问题。